Vegas Golden Knights
3:2 (1:0, 1:1, 0:1 - 0:0)
Montreal Canadiens
Tuesday 31.10.2023, 03:00 • T-Mobile Arena, Las Vegas • NHL

    Goals and assists: 16. Cotter (W. Karlsson, Pietrangelo), 39. W. Carrier (Stephenson, Eichel), dec. goal Theodore – 26. Monahan, 56. Suzuki (Harvey-Pinard, Caufield)

    Shootout:

    1. series:
    0:0   Paul Cotter (VEG)
    0:1   Nick Suzuki (MTL)
    2. series:
    1:1   Jonathan Marchessault (VEG)
    1:1   Cole Caufield (MTL)
    3. series:
    1:1   Jack Eichel (VEG)
    1:1   Sean Monahan (MTL)
    4. series:
    2:1   Shea Theodore (VEG)
    2:1   Alex Newhook (MTL)


    Vegas Golden Knights: Hill (L. Thompson) – Martinez, Pietrangelo, McNabb, Theodore, Hague, Korczak – Cotter, Stephenson, Stone – Barbašev, Eichel, Marchessault – Dorofejev, W. Karlsson, Amadio – W. Carrier, Howden, Kolesar.
    Coach: Bruce Cassidy

    Montreal Canadiens: Allen (Montembeault) – Matheson, Kovacevic, Guhle, J. Barron, Xhekaj, Harris – Caufield, Suzuki, Harvey-Pinard – Slafkovský, Newhook, J. Anderson – Pearson, Monahan, Gallagher – Pezzetta, Evans, Armia.
    Coach: Martin St. Louis

    Referees: Dunning, McIsaac – Mahon, Gawryletz

    Attendance: 17 791
